Loss of lowland estuarine and freshwater off-channel habitats along the Pacific Northwest coast has contributed to the decline of salmonid populations. These habitats serve as nursery grounds for juvenile salmonids providing them with food, winter shelter, and a transition zone between freshwater and saltwater. Lowland areas have undergone anthropogenic alterations...

Large dams and their respective reservoirs can provide renewable energy and water security, but also profoundly alter riverine ecosystems. In the Pacific Northwest, dams and reservoirs cause discontinuities in river networks that have been particularly problematic for anadromous fishes. As barriers to the upstream and downstream migration of anadromous fishes,...
